Grant County, AR falls within the normal range for household financial distress at 49.3 — 1622nd nationally out of 3144 counties. The primary driver is Legal Distress, where bankruptcy filing rates are well above the national average. Within Arkansas, it ranks 68th of 75 counties. Among its 6 neighboring counties, 5 show more distress.
The Numbers Behind the Score
The CDI measures five statistically derived factors of household financial distress, PCA-weighted. Grant County's primary driver is Legal Distress at 90.3 — worse than roughly 90% of U.S. counties.
Scores are percentile-based: 50 = national median, higher = more distressed.
